You can display speed and a graphical representation of your hr - shown as a series of bars in the centre of the display. This shows a % of the range you input. I bought one of these a few years ago, but wasn't overly impressed with the power output was merely connected with the speed - I found it really easy to sustain 300 watts when freewheeling downhill!The other functions were good though - speed was only shown in whole units, but it recorded consistantly, and after riding 50 laps round Eastway, I could see both 'hills' each lap, together with my cadence, speed and hr on a very easy to use graph.I've passed my suggestion about power onto ciclosport, who've informed me that the HAC5 - or whatever it's sucessor is going to be called, will be more accurate.One good thing about it, is the supplier was extremely helpful in replacing one of the buttons which popped off and vanished when i wasn't looking - Thanks to Barry Smith at sportstronics!
